Delta Electronics Poised to Gain From AI Data Center Power Upgrades
Rising computing density and power consumption at artificial-intelligence data centers are accelerating a shift toward high-voltage direct current, or HVDC, and more efficient power management. An overseas brokerage report said the long-term case for 800-volt architecture remains intact. Delta Electronics is positioned to benefit as operators upgrade AI server racks, lifting the value of power and thermal-management content deployed in each system.
The report said Nvidia’s Vera Rubin NVL72 platform does not mandate an 800-volt power architecture, but that decision does not signal a reversal in the broader HVDC trend. Upgrades to next-generation Power Rack systems and intelligent power-management platforms are still expected to raise the value of data-center electrical infrastructure and expand Delta’s longer-term opportunity. The history behind this eventAI Data-Center Power Race Shifts Toward HVDC and System Integration
Generative AI is driving up rack power density, with the first data centers consuming as much as 1 GW set to emerge. Traditional 415V/480V alternating-current distribution faces constraints from copper requirements, space and conversion losses, making 800V HVDC a new direction for the industry. Delta Electronics, Lite-On Technology, Vertiv and Schneider Electric are competing to build “Grid-to-Chip” integration capabilities as power systems become critical to AI expansion.
On April 13, 2026, a U.S. brokerage raised its second-quarter revenue outlook for Delta Electronics to 18% quarter-on-quarter growth after the company’s first-quarter revenue exceeded expectations. It also estimated that the market for power systems used in NVIDIA AI racks would grow at a compound annual rate of 60% from 2025 to 2029. Vertiv announced on July 17, 2025, that it would acquire Great Lakes for $200 million, while Schneider Electric paid $850 million for a 75% stake in Motivair to strengthen its rack and liquid-cooling capabilities.
